2012-04-27 55 views
4

我试图安装Visual C++快讯2010年后运行pycuda introductory tutorial及各类的Nvidia驱动程序,SDK等我到pycuda; NVCC致命的:Visual Studio中的配置文件“(空)”无法找到

mod = SourceModule(""" 
__global__ void doublify(float *a) 
{ 
int idx = threadIdx.x + threadIdx.y*4; 
a[idx] *= 2; 
} 
""") 

没有错误。但这个呼叫IPython的产生

CompileError: nvcc compilation of c:\users\koj\appdata\local\temp\tmpbbhsca\kernel.cu failed 
[command: nvcc --cubin -arch sm_21 -m64 -IC:\Python27\lib\site-packages\pycuda\..\..\..\include\pycuda kernel.cu] 
[stderr: 
nvcc fatal : Visual Studio configuration file '(null)' could not be found for installation at 'C:\Program Files (x86)\Microsoft Visual Studio 10.0\VC\bin/../..'] 

这个我安装微软Windows SDK没有对这个错误的影响后,虽然我现在似乎可以选择x64程序在Visual C++速成2010年那么,什么才是我需要固定? (我使用了预编译的pycuda文件。)

回答

相关问题